Loved it. Absolutely loved it.

This was the perfect ending to the The Infernal Devices trilogy. Yes, I was hoping for a happier ending, but this was just a lot more sensible.

I could not put down the book once I got to the middle parts towards the end. My eyes were so tired but I could not stop. This book is what I was hoping for when I decided to read the trilogy, and I was not disappointed. Yes, their victory was a little abrupt, but it made sense, you know? I worried that the author would make up some unbelievably ridiculous way that they would defeat Mortmain, but it turns out I had nothing to worry about after all.

Spoiler I was a little heartbroken to be honest when I found that Jem decided to be a Silent Brother. I could just imagine the pain that Will went through, knowing that Jem was alive but that things could never be the way it was before. I selfishly wished that Jem chose death instead. But I am glad the author redeemed herself in the end. I was very thankful for the epilogue. Gave me the closure that I needed.


A series you should definitely not miss out on.
